What can you do with antique salt dishes?
By Forinfos - 18/05/2026 - 0 comments
Use antique salt bowls to store your jewelry, such as earrings and rings. You can also use them on a desk for holding small items such as paper clips, stamps and coins, or around the house to display decorative items and create centerpieces.
Salt dishes were once part of a traditional place setting and were often made of porcelain, pewter, silver or glass. These dishes started to become obsolete around 1914, when the Morton Salt Company developed a salt product that was not as affected by its environment as open salt, which often caked and did not pour when it was damp.
